Transaction 74c18844907ca420ab73b3770316f3f0fd91853b309355862fd3f78646780bc8

1 Input
2 Outputs
  • 74c18844907ca420ab73b3770316f3f0fd91853b309355862fd3f78646780bc8:0
  • value  27221995
    address  1LhzZA68RxrLZu5r6P1o1iPfCAiw8VuVnm
  • 74c18844907ca420ab73b3770316f3f0fd91853b309355862fd3f78646780bc8:1
  • value  100718005
    address  1LcBvFRDbXchrJWuE7bG3XgjUpP8q2YiUs